  1.   Stop! Read the safety information above.
  2.  Set REMOTE/OFF/ON switch to OFF.
  3.  Turn off all electric power to the appliance (if applicable).
  4.  Lower bottom louver assembly.
  5.  Push in gas control knob slightly and turn clockwise 
 
to "OFF."
 
Note: Knob cannot be turned from "PILOT" to "OFF" unless 
knob is pushed in slightly. Do not force.
  6.   Wait ten (10) minutes to clear out any gas. Then smell for 
gas, including near the floor. If you then smell gas, STOP! 
Follow "B" in the safety information above. If you do not 
smell gas, go to the next step.
  7.  Find pilot - Follow metal 
tube from gas control. The pilot is 
behind the burner on the right side.
  8.  Turn gas control knob 
counterclockwise
 to 
"PILOT."
  9.   Push in control knob all the way and 
hold in. Repeatedly push the piezo ignitor button until the 
pilot is lit. Continue to hold the control knob in the for 
about one (1) minute after the pilot is lit. Release knob, 
and it will pop back up. Pilot should remain lit. If it goes 
out, repeat steps 5 through 9.
 •  If the control knob does not pop up when released, 
STOP  and  IMMEDIATELY  call  a  qualified 
service technician or gas supplier. 
 •  If the pilot will not stay lit after several tries, 
turn the gas control knob to "OFF" and call your 
service technician or gas supplier. 
  10.  Turn  gas  control  knob  counterclockwise 
    to 
"ON." 
  11.   Close bottom louver assembly.
  12.  Turn  on  all  electric  power  to  the  appliance  (if 
applicable).
  13.  Set REMOTE/OFF/ON switch to desired setting. 
A.   This appliance has a pilot which must be lighted by hand. 
When lighting the pilot, follow these instructions exactly.
B.   Before lighting smell all around the appliance area for gas. 
Be sure to smell next to the floor because some gas is heavier 
than air and will settle on the floor.
 
What To Do If You Smell Gas
• Do not try to light any appliance.
• Do not touch any electrical switch; 
• Do not use any phone in your building.
• Immediately call your gas supplier from a neighbor's 
phone. Follow the gas supplier's instructions.
• If you cannot reach your gas supplier, call the fire 
department.
C.   Use only your hand to push in or turn the gas control 
knob. Never use tools. If the knob will not push in or 
turn by hand, don't try to repair it; call a qualified service 
technician. Force or attempted repair may result in a fire 
or explosion.
D.   Do not use this appliance if any part has been under water. 
Immediately call a qualified service technician to inspect 
the appliance and to replace any part of the control system 
and any gas control which has been under water.
1.   Set REMOTE/OFF/ON switch to OFF.
2.   Turn off all electric power to the appliance if service is to 
be performed (if applicable).
3.   Lower bottom louver assembly.
4.   Push in gas control knob slightly and turn clockwise 
 to "OFF." Do not force.
5.  Close bottom louver assembly.
